Consider and Hold

Consider

Consider verb - To think of in a particular way.
Usage example: I consider him a very good friend

Hold is a synonym for consider in admire topic. In some cases you can use "Hold" instead a verb "Consider", when it comes to topics like regard, opinion, mental condition, estimate.

Hold

Hold verb - To have as an opinion.
Usage example: “We hold these truths to be self-evident, that all men are created equal”

Consider is a synonym for hold in believe topic. You can use "Consider" instead a verb "Hold", if it concerns topics such as opinion, admire, regard, mental condition.
